Comprehending Your Budget Plan and Funding Choices

When starting on the trip of home acquiring, recognizing one's spending plan and funding choices is important. Buyers need to first examine their economic situation, including revenue, financial savings, and existing debts, to develop a practical budget plan. Home Buying. This budget plan will determine the rate array for prospective homes

Next, customers must discover various financing alternatives, such as standard loans, FHA finances, or VA finances, each with one-of-a-kind requirements and advantages. Contrasting rates of interest and terms from various lending institutions can significantly influence general costs.

Furthermore, recognizing deposit demands and closing expenses is vital, as these can differ widely. Buyers should also consider their credit report, as it influences car loan eligibility and rate of interest.

Typical Examination Issues

Recognizing the potential pitfalls in a home assessment can substantially improve a buyer's experience. Usual evaluation concerns typically include structural issues, such as structure splits or water damage, which can indicate deeper concerns. Electric and pipes systems might also present obstacles, with obsolete electrical wiring or leaking pipes bring about pricey repair work. Customers frequently neglect the significance of roofing system condition; missing shingles or indicators of wear might show impending replacement demands. Furthermore, insect problems, specifically termites, can endanger a home's honesty. Insulation and ventilation concerns might go unnoticed, impacting power efficiency and interior air top quality. Closing the Offer and Relocating

Efficiently sealing the deal on a new home calls for careful attention to detail and an arranged technique. Purchasers should ensure that all required documents, including the purchase contract and disclosures, is thoroughly reviewed and authorized. A final walk-through of the building enables for verification that agreed-upon fixings have actually been made which the home remains in satisfying problem.



Throughout the closing meeting, the customer will settle financing information and pay closing costs. It is vital to have a reputable genuine estate representative and an experienced attorney present to navigate any type of intricacies and shield the customer's rate of interests.

Once the deal is shut, the exhilaration of moving in starts. Purchasers must prepare the logistics of their action in breakthrough, including working with moving companies or leasing vehicles. In addition, establishing energies and transforming addresses are necessary steps to guarantee a smooth change right into their new home.

What Are the Hidden Prices of Purchasing a Home?

The hidden expenses of buying a home typically include real estate tax, maintenance expenses, insurance coverage, shutting prices, and prospective home owner organization costs. Comprehending these elements is important for possible purchasers to budget plan effectively and prevent financial surprises.

How Long Does the Home Buying Process Commonly Take?

The home acquiring process generally takes around 30 to 45 days, although different variables such as funding, evaluations, and arrangements can expand this timeline. Purchasers need to be planned for prospective delays throughout this period.
